FG has postponed the training for Census 2023 enumerators and supervisors.

 

The federal government has postponed the training of National Population Commission (NPC) enumerators and supervisors indefinitely.

Before the postponement, the NPC enumerators and supervisors training for the 2023 national census was scheduled for April 13.
